Output 62d3c58c6e1bf281a48f78df150bf0ba051dc74513b22b6984a257aa9c3ee1f2:3

value
9516476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b63e32ddd7b04a1a01f54818943c9067d5eac3f9 OP_EQUAL
address
3JJdR6eTiWvS9HYQTo4Rk1e26dxRLFG9sE
transaction
62d3c58c6e1bf281a48f78df150bf0ba051dc74513b22b6984a257aa9c3ee1f2
spent
true